IT Infrastructure Support Specialist at Cerco

We are seeking a highly skilled IT Infrastructure Support Specialist to join our team at Cerco. As a key member of our systems support team, you will be responsible for providing technical support and maintenance for our IT infrastructure.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Technical Support: Investigate and resolve technical issues related to Desktop Services, Datacentre, Security, Toolsets/Admin, and ITIL processes.
  • Hardware and Software Expertise: Provide hands-on experience in laptop, switch, router, McAfee Suite, CA Suite, Incident, Desktop, Storage, Trend Suite, ServiceNow, network shares, Problem (RCA).
  • Server and Software Platforms: Expertise in MS Office 2016, Windows Server 2012/16, LogRhythm, Print Services, Change/Patch, Windows 10, SQL Server 2014/16, RSA, Licences.
  • Network and Infrastructure: Knowledge in Firewalls, AD (Active Directory), Certificates, Load Balancers, CISCO ISE, Visual Studio Professional 2012, Security Appliances, CISCO Tripwire, PowerISO.
  • Additional Tools and Systems: Skills in Bluecoat, vRealize Suite, Unisphere Management, SQL Management Studio, Microsoft EMS, Microsoft SMS.
Working Hours:

The successful candidate will work on a 24/7, 365 days a year rotation, with 4 (day or night) 12.5-hour shifts followed by 6 days off. The initial shift pattern will be as follows:

  • Phase 1 (Mon-Fri, 08:00-16:00)
  • Phase 2 (Mon-Fri, 07:00-19:00)
  • Phase 3 (Full Service 24/7/365 on roster)
